Magnolia CMS Integration is a plugin for JetBrains IDEs that allows you to edit and preview Magnolia CMS templates and resources with ease.
This repository exists as a community hub and issue tracker.
If you have any feedback, suggestions, or issues with the plugin, please use our Github repository to report them (you may have found it already). You can also use the repository to contribute to the plugin development or request new features.
- Github repository: Magnolia CMS Integration
- Ilscipio Agency: Ilscipio
- Syntax highlighting for Magnolia CMS template language
- Live preview of template output with custom data models
- Code completion and navigation for template directives and expressions
- Error checking and validation for template syntax and semantics
- Support for multiple template configurations and output formats
- Integration with Magnolia CMS REST API for content retrieval and manipulation
You can install Magnolia CMS Integration from the JetBrains Marketplace or from the IDE settings.
- From the Marketplace: Go to Magnolia CMS Integration and click on the Install button. Then restart your IDE to activate the plugin.
- From the IDE settings: Go to File > Settings > Plugins and search for Magnolia CMS Integration. Click on the Install button and restart your IDE to activate the plugin.